Morphological characteristics of 20 arabica coffee (Coffea arabica) cultivars at finca Andil of UNESUM
The objective of this research was to establish the morphological characteristics of 20 Arabica coffee cultivars and determine which cultivars best adapt to the agroecological conditions of the southern region of Manabí.
